    A surprisingly fun store. It feels like a dollar store, home goods store, Five Below (but an adult,…read moregrown-up version) and pharmacy all rolled into one. I'm kinda confused by the pharmacy part. You can buy your average, everyday shampoos, body washes, or razors here. It feels like an odd use of space - especially when these items are definitely cheaper at your big box store. The rest of the store is pretty cool though. From garden supplies to unique pens to seasonal decor to toys I've never seen to baby and dog gear, there's a mini half-aisle dedicated to most types of "stuff". A lot of it is brands and styles I haven't seen at big-box stores, and it all looks way higher quality than dollar stores. All prices end in a flat number ($5 vs $4.99) and everything looked properly signed. Prices aren't dollar store cheap, but they're not pricy either. Most everything average is in the $3 to $8 range. I found lots of cute little things that would make great gifts; lots of branded merch (Bluey, Pokemon, Hello Kitty, etc.) Lots of stuff to look through. Most that you probably don't *need*, but I found a lot of stuff I wanted. The store was nicely organized, pretty clean, and well-stocked and faced. The two employees were really friendly. Both greeted me upon entry and asked if I needed anything when I was staring at a display for awhile. Bathroom was clean and single-room unisex too. It felt fun and playful and welcoming to shop there, and I'll definitely be back.
